Bertrand Bonello on His Own Legacy, His Films’ International Finance and His Next Artistic Endeavour: ‘What Drives Me is the Unknown’
The acclaimed French filmmaker of ‘Saint Laurent,’ “The Beast” talks filmmaking challenges ahead of his ECAM Forum retrospective June 12 in Madrid.
Three of his defining works – Cannes Palme d’Or contenders “Tiresia” (2003), “House of Tolerance”(2011) and the Directors’ Fortnight’s “Zombi Child” (2019) – will serve as entry points to his cinematic journey whose latest delivery, the sci-fi melodrama “The Beast,” opened in the U.S. last April via Janus Films and Sideshow after its 2023 Venice world premiere. “ Bertrand Bonello is not only one of the most important contemporary filmmakers but also one of the directors who reflects with the greatest lucidity on the value of creating images today and on the power and prospects of cinema in this paralyzing present,” said ECAM Forum coordinator Alberto Valverde, who created the Madrid tribute with Cineteca Madrid, Filmadrid Festival, together with collection agent DAMA and the Institut Français in Spain.
